User input handling

from class:

AR and VR Engineering

Definition

User input handling refers to the processes and methods used to capture, interpret, and respond to user interactions in software applications, particularly in augmented and virtual reality environments. It encompasses the various ways users can interact with virtual elements, such as through gestures, voice commands, or traditional input devices like keyboards and game controllers. Efficient user input handling is crucial for creating immersive and engaging experiences, as it directly affects how users perceive and interact with virtual worlds.

5 Must Know Facts For Your Next Test

  1. User input handling in web-based AR/VR frameworks often utilizes standard web APIs like `WebXR` to facilitate smooth interactions.
  2. Different types of user inputs can be combined to create more intuitive controls; for example, hand gestures can be used alongside voice commands.
  3. WebXR provides developers with tools to manage user input from various sources like mobile devices, desktops, or VR headsets.
  4. Effective user input handling must consider accessibility features to ensure that all users can interact with the application regardless of their abilities.
  5. Testing user input handling is essential to identify any issues in responsiveness and accuracy, which can significantly impact the overall experience.

Review Questions

  • How do various forms of user input enhance the interactivity of web-based AR/VR applications?
    • Various forms of user input, such as voice commands, gestures, and traditional controls, enhance interactivity by allowing users to engage with virtual environments in a more natural and intuitive way. For instance, using hand gestures can make interactions feel more immersive compared to clicking buttons. This flexibility in input methods helps cater to different preferences and abilities among users, ultimately leading to a richer experience.
  • Discuss the role of WebXR in managing user input across different devices and environments in augmented and virtual reality.
    • WebXR plays a vital role in managing user input by providing standardized APIs that developers can use to ensure consistent interactions across various devices like smartphones, desktops, and VR headsets. By utilizing these APIs, developers can create applications that seamlessly adapt to the specific input capabilities of each device while maintaining a cohesive user experience. This adaptability is crucial for engaging users effectively in diverse AR/VR settings.
  • Evaluate the impact of effective user input handling on user experience and overall application success in augmented and virtual reality contexts.
    • Effective user input handling is fundamental for enhancing user experience and ensuring the overall success of applications in augmented and virtual reality contexts. When input handling is intuitive and responsive, users are more likely to remain engaged and satisfied with their interactions. Conversely, poor input handling can lead to frustration and disengagement. Therefore, prioritizing robust user input mechanisms not only improves usability but also fosters positive emotional connections between users and the virtual environments they explore.
